Abstract

The application discloses a method, a device, equipment and a storage medium for interactive customization and sale of clothes. A clothing interactive customization sale method comprises the following steps: receiving related attribute parameters of the clothes sent by a client, and receiving human body parameters of a user; generating a three-dimensional model of the garment according to the related attribute parameters and the human body parameters; and sending the three-dimensional model to a client so that the client displays the three-dimensional model of the garment. According to the clothing interactive customization sale method, the user can customize the clothing through the client side, and the clothing customization efficiency is improved.

Background
The clothing customization needs to consider human characteristic data, still needs to consider user's demand, and among the prior art, the user need go to the shop on-the-spot, and the staff carries out the tailor-made dress to the user, and after the staff recorded user's demand, data transmission was given clothing production factory, and clothing customization's inefficiency, the staff if because of carelessness, still can cause the data to record the mistake.

The application provides a clothing interactive customization sale method, which refers to a flow chart of the clothing interactive customization sale method shown in the attached figure 1; the method comprises the following steps:
step S102, receiving related attribute parameters of the clothing sent by a client; and a human body parameter of the user;
the human body parameters can be realized by adopting a three-dimensional human body scanner to rapidly scan the user.
Specifically, in the measuring process, the user wears underwear or close-fitting clothes, and the accuracy of data is improved.
Preferably, the three-dimensional size of the body of the user can be measured by means of electromagnetic waves, wherein the frequency of the preset electromagnetic waves is greater than or equal to 20 GHz, and the electromagnetic waves in the frequency range have better penetrability to clothes. The user can perform the measurement without taking off the clothes.
The user logs in using an APP client on the handset. After pre-registration and login, basic information is input, and the basic information comprises but is not limited to: age, occupation, hobby.
Step S104, generating a three-dimensional model of the clothing according to the clothing attribute parameters and the human body parameters;
and step S106, sending the three-dimensional model to a client and displaying the three-dimensional model.
According to the clothing interactive customization sale method, the server receives the relevant attribute parameters of the clothing sent by the client; and a human body parameter of the user; the three-dimensional model of the clothes is determined and sent to the client, and the client displays the three-dimensional model of the clothes, so that the clothes can be customized by a user.
In one embodiment, the relevant attribute parameters include: size, color, style; the sizes include: cuff size, collar size;
the types of the garment fabric comprise cotton type, hemp type, silk type, wool type and chemical fiber type;
the clothing style comprises tightness degree, loose degree and length degree;
the styles of the clothes comprise shirts, suits, one-piece dresses, underwear, sportswear, windcheaters, jackets and long skirts;
the styles of the clothing items comprise a collar type, an arm type, a waist position, a pocket type, a trouser leg type and a trouser leg type.
In one embodiment, the method further comprises: receiving gender information sent by a client; and sending the corresponding clothing to the client according to the gender information.
Illustratively, if the client is a male, the server correspondingly sends the three-dimensional garment model of the male to the client;
if the client is female, the server sends the three-dimensional model of the female garment to the client.
In one embodiment, the method further comprises: counting the clothing style of each client;
counting the number of client sides of the clothes with the same style;
if the number reaches a preset threshold value, determining the style garment as a recommended garment;
and sending the style of clothes to the client.
For example, if the number of clients selected to be installed in a middle mountain reaches a threshold, the threshold may be 1000, and the threshold may be flexibly set. Then the zhong shan package is recommended to the newly registered client.
The basic condition information of the newly registered client is the same as the basic condition information of users of other clients in Zhongshan jacket, and the method comprises the following steps: region, age group, occupation, etc. Therefore, the corresponding clothes can be recommended to the users of the same type, and the user experience is improved.
Specifically, the corresponding clothing style can be recommended to the user in the same region, the same age group and the same occupation.
The regions may be the same city, the same province, city, county, or county.
For example, the city is Shanghai, the age range is 30-40, and the occupation is office staff, the same suit is recommended to the user group.
In one embodiment, a corresponding background image is determined according to the basic information of the client;
sending the clothing and the background image to a client side so that the client side can display the clothing and the background image;
illustratively, if the customer is a player, the background image is a playground;
if the client is a company employee, the background image is an office;
if the customer is a free job owner, the background image is a coffee shop.
The background image is combined with the clothing image, so that a user can more carefully test whether the clothing is suitable for a workplace, and the experience effect of the user is improved.
In one embodiment, the method further comprises sending designer information to the client;
carrying out priority ranking on the designers according to the good evaluation degree;
responding to the click operation of a user on any one designer, and displaying related clothing design cases of the designer;
and sequencing the plurality of clothing design cases, and preferentially displaying the related clothing cases according to the basic information of the user.
Illustratively, there are dozens of cases of suit for designer a, the customer is a company white collar, preferably recommending the suit to be a suit, and the suit designed by designer a is arranged at the front of the display list.
In one embodiment, the method further comprises: acquiring basic information of a user;
generating the type of the recommended clothing according to the basic information;
the basic information includes: age, gender, occupation, hobby;
if the occupation is the staff, the clothing is recommended to be western-style clothes;
if the hobby is outdoor sports, recommending the clothes to be sportswear;
if the age is 10-20 years, recommending the garment to be sportswear;
if the age is 30-50 years, the garment is recommended to be western style clothes.
In one embodiment, evaluation information of a designer by a client can be received, suggestions of clothes by the client are sent to the client of the designer, and the client can improve the designed clothes.
